Summary

College Student Credit Card Protection Act - Amends the Truth in Lending Act to limit the total credit extended under a credit card account to a full time, traditional-aged college student (unless the student's parent or guardian assumes joint liability) to the greater of: (1) 20 percent of the students' most recent annual gross income; or (2) the product of $500 and the number of years since the account was opened (but not more than $2,000). Provides that "traditional-aged" is to be determined by the educational institution involved. Prohibits increasing the credit limit on an account for which a parent or guardian has assumed joint liability without the parent's or guardian's approval of such increase. Prohibits a creditor from opening a credit card account for any full time, traditional-aged college student who has no annual gross income and already has a credit card account under an open end consumer credit plan. Requires that mandated disclosures in any open end consumer credit application and solicitation be in a typeface at least as large as the largest typeface otherwise used in the application or solicitation.
